Output 62cfb1dd82b499ad457f40ebde213390a63e215b4a0f687e2cfa3c2ed65c6aa3:18

value
162315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8335cc9971f60af43a22bbb472cf5bb06ac5203 OP_EQUAL
address
3QKP2qsK7tu49EhGUZbBJzS946PiVcHpRB
transaction
62cfb1dd82b499ad457f40ebde213390a63e215b4a0f687e2cfa3c2ed65c6aa3
confirmations
175469
spent
true